You could still make it work but it's more tedious. Seems like you need to put the "color" tags
inside the "li" tags, for each list item, instead of surrounding the entire "list" with the "color" tag. In other words:
Quote from: Spoiler: Highlight to read
(result)
The bullet points themselves will not be hidden but the text inside the "color" tags will be. Of course, given the tedium, you might be better off just giving up on the "list" code and resort to make the list entirely text-based:
